***WISCONSIN WALKING HORSE ASSOCIATION SPRING WARM-UP
May 2, 2009, Elkhorn, WI
WISCONSIN WALKING HORSE ASSOCIATION SPRING WARM-UP: Located at the Walworth County Fairgrounds in Elkhorn, WI. Pleasure and versatility classes. Contact Carol Olp at 920-725-4455 or carolp@new.rr.com for more information. Visit our website at: www.wisconsinwalkinghorse.org

All classes are open to adult and youth participants unless otherwise specified.
Amateur Country Pleasure Horse Division: Reg. Papers and Amateur Cards not required.
Amateur Trail Pleasure Horse Division:Reg.papers and amateur card required. Please refer to NHSC rulebook. Information available at entry desk.
Speed Events: Safety helmets required for all youth 17 & under, optional for adults.
O/T: Denotes optional tack & attire (English or Western) but not a combination thereof.
Amateur Own/Train: No professional training within 90 days.
Novice Horse: Has not won 3 blues in a mounted rail class since 01-01-06 (excludes equitation classes)
Novice Rider: Has not won 3 blues in a mounted rail class since 01-01-06 (includes equitation classes)
These shows follow the regulations set forth by the TWHBEA Versatility Program and the NHSC.
Persons on federal disqualification cannot transport horses to these shows and can only participate as a spectator.
